The hexadecimal color code #CEB23E corresponds to the code RGB( 206, 178, 62 ). It's a shade of Yellow. This color is a combination of red (at 0,81 level), green (at 0,70 level) and blue (at 0,24 level). Its brightness is 52% and its saturation is 59%. It is composed of red at 46%, green at 39% and blue at 13%.
